- ベストアンサー
プログラミングの仕事
プログラミングの仕事(アルバイト)がしたいと思っているんですが、まだ初心者なのでどれくらい出来れば雇ってもらえるか目安がわかりません。 プログラムの種類によると思うんですが、たとえばjavaではどれぐらいできれば仕事として使ってくれくれるのか、またHTMLのコーディングぐらいでも仕事になるのか今ひとつ分かりません。 このような事を知っている、または調べられるサイトや本などあればおしえてください。
- みんなの回答 (2)
- 専門家の回答
質問者が選んだベストアンサー
こんばんわ。僕も同じ境遇で全くの素人でした。しかし、先月、仕事が決まりました。Javaです。 塾みたいな専門学校へ行っていたんですが、そんなに難しいことはやりません。本に書いてあることの方が難しいです。ただ、#1の方も書いておられますが、仕様書というのがあって、それの書き方を知らないといけないみたいです。会社の面接でもそこを1番聞かれました。仕様書なんて、簡単なんですけどね。WORD、EXCElを使って書きます。フローチャートっていう奴のことです。あと、データベース(SQLやオラクル)を知っておくと良いでしょう。EXCELより簡単で、独学で出来ます。 オラクルは資格試験があるので、面接時に役立つのではないでしょうか?3000円ぐらいの本にORACLEの120日間試用版が入っているので、それで勉強して、オラクルマスターのシルバーを取ると良いと思います。新しくOracle9iというのが出たんですが、WINXPプロフェッショナルとWIN2000にしか対応していないので、ORACLE8iという本を買うといいと思います。 また、JAVA2認定試験も結構、評価が高いみたいです。 あと、HTMLと書いてあるんで、JSPやサーブレットの勉強もしておくとWEB関連のプログラマーの仕事にも、道が開けると思います。
その他の回答 (1)
- Spur
- ベストアンサー率25% (453/1783)
私は、外注さんにプログラミングの仕事を依頼する立場です。 私が作りたいもの、やりたいことを要求定義としてA4数枚で出します。 それを元に、次の手順で仕事をしてもらいます。 (1)画面推移図の作成とレビュー(ユーザインターフェースとしての画面設計) (2)機能仕様書を作ってもらい、レビュー。(機能仕様の確認) (3)データベース設計とレビュー (4)イレギュラ処理項目のリストアップとレビュー (5)試験法案の作成とレビュー (6)プログラム詳細設計 (7)コーディング (8)デバッグと試験法案に基づいたテスト (9)テスト結果のレポート提出 それらを一連の仕事としてやっていただきます。 プログラムだけではありません。 プログラムだけしか出来ないのであれば、上記の(7)だけ、または(6)(7)だけですから、他の項目ができる人とペアで仕事をすることになります。 また、ソーティングや検索などの基本技術が重要なカギとなります。 ソーティングは何を知っていますか? バブルソート、クイックソート、二進ソート・・・ SQLは大丈夫ですね? DBMSは何が使えますか? MySQL? postgreSQL? ORACLE?
お礼
ありがとうごいました。 けど僕の勉強不足のせいでソーティングが分からなかったです。もうしわけありません・・・
お礼
ありがとうございます。 このこと参考にがんばりたいと思います。